The litter box would be my guess for the initial issue. Perfumes in the litter, its location and cleanliness. After the period of time that has passed it may be hard to break the habit.
Move the litter box, change the type of litter you're using, reintroduce the cat to the box. She may need more than one box. My mother's cat has two, one for each function, and it has to have a rug under it. He's very weird that way. Your cat may need a box closer to where she hangs out.
